Factory recovery only restores factory preinstalled Win7 which is the worst possible install you can have of Win7. You'll never even experience native Win7 performance on the PC unless you do what most tech enthusiasts do and Clean Reinstall - Factory OEM Windows 7. Everything you need is in the blue link.
Be sure to make your Recovery media or a Win7 backup image of the full HD first in case you need to return the PC to Samsung.
Most PC's come with a year's manufacturer's tech support so if getting a perfect reinstall doesn't help then you should run the Recovery disks and return it for RMA replacement until you get a good model that has the problems shaken out - well in time for the one year expiration of warranty.
